Resurrection (Al-Qeyaamah)
40 verses, revealed in Mecca after The Shocker (Al-Qaare'ah) before The Backbiter (Al-Hummazah)
In the name of Allah, Most Gracious, Most Merciful
۞ By the Day of Resurrection, 1 Nay! I swear by the self-accusing soul. 2 Thinketh man that We shall not assemble his bones? 3 Yes, We are Able to put together in perfect order the tips of his fingers. 4 Yet man is sceptical of what is right before him. 5 He asks: "When will the Day of Resurrection be?" 6 So, when the sight shall be dazed, 7 And the moon is eclipsed 8 when the sun and the moon are brought together, 9 people will say, "Is there anywhere to run away?" 10 Alas! No refuge! 11 Unto your Lord (Alone) will be the place of rest that Day. 12 Then man will be told what he had sent ahead (of good) and what he had left behind. 13 Oh, but man is a telling witness against himself, 14 Even though he were to put up his excuses. 15 [Prophet], do not move your tongue too fast in your attempt to learn this revelation: 16 Lo! upon Us (resteth) the putting together thereof and the reading thereof. 17 But when We have promulgated it, follow thou its recital (as promulgated): 18 and then, it will be for Us to make its meaning clear. 19 Nay, but ye do love the fleeting Now 20 and leave be the Hereafter. 21 On the Day of Judgment some faces will be bright, 22 Looking at their Lord (Allah); 23 And countenances on that Day shall be scowling. 24 believing that a crushing calamity is about to strike them. 25 NAY, but when [the last breath] comes up to the throat [of a dying man,] 26 and it is said, 'Who is an enchanter?' 27 And he will realise that this is the parting. 28 When legs are twisted around each other, 29 That Day the Drive will be (all) to thy Lord! 30

When reading the Colorful Quran in English transliterated Arabic mode, you may not notice that there is an algorithm designed to match the pause requirements of the original Arabic scripture, (waqf signs). As you may know, the original Arabic Quran has five main types of pauses, (waqf) signs. (1) Compulsory break, where the transliteration uses a full stop. (2) Optional pause with the preference for pausing, where the transliteration uses a comma that may appear with a probability of two thirds. (3) Optional stop with an equal preference for pausing and resuming, where the transliteration uses a comma that may appear with a half-half probability. (4) Optional pause with the preference for resuming, where the transliteration uses a comma that may appear with a chance of one third. (5) Attraction pause, also called hugging, or (mu’anaka) sign, where it is compulsory to pause at either one of two nearby positions, but not both; where the transliteration inserts a comma at either one of the two locations with a half-half probability.
